Skip to content

fix: resolve error when making participant alumni#446

Merged
natsuki615 merged 2 commits intomasterfrom
fix/participant-build-step-association
Apr 4, 2026
Merged

fix: resolve error when making participant alumni#446
natsuki615 merged 2 commits intomasterfrom
fix/participant-build-step-association

Conversation

@katiez667
Copy link
Copy Markdown
Contributor

No description provided.

@katiez667
Copy link
Copy Markdown
Contributor Author

alumni flow calls participant.destroy! when removing a CSV-added membership with no other memberships. When participant.destroy! is called, Rails checks the has_many :organization_build_steps dependency. Without foreign_key: :approver_id, it generates: WHERE organization_build_steps.participant_id = ? But that column doesn't exist...thus the fix.

@katiez667 katiez667 requested a review from natsuki615 April 4, 2026 19:52
@natsuki615 natsuki615 merged commit fd5214a into master Apr 4, 2026
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Development

Successfully merging this pull request may close these issues.

2 participants